English
This week, we continued our good work on persuasive texts and the OREO method. We are also reviewing handwriting as well as reading and writing strategies such as “chunky monkey”.
·         Next week we will be doing plenty of book week related activities.
Maths
This week we have been learning about numbers and comparing numbers, whether it is using a landmarked line, < or > or by identifying 10 more or less on a 100 square.
·         Recap what we have covered so far and carry out some assessments
Inquiry
We have started going further in our inquiry and the students have chosen a project that they would like to do in order to share their knowledge of health and wellbeing - the choices were to create a show, story or poster about health and well being.
·         Continuing going further and begin making conclusions
